The Pittsburgh Steelers are reportedly seeking a wide receiver following their decision to trade star wideout, Diontae Johnson. On Saturday night, Benjamin Allbright reported that the Steelers are actively pursuing San Francisco 49ers star wide receiver, Brandon Aiyuk.

In response to this report, the social media account 49ers & NFL News 24/7 took it upon themselves to gather further information on the rumor. An updated report revealed that Aiyuk has officially requested a trade from the 49ers. The source expressed high confidence in this report, anticipating its official confirmation on Monday.

Additionally, the source indicated that the 49ers are aiming to secure a first-round pick, possibly including a player, in exchange for Aiyuk. Should the Steelers pursue this trade, they would also need to accommodate Aiyuk's substantial contract demands, adding another layer of intrigue to the potential deal.

It's probable that Aiyuk will demand a substantial salary, a cost the Steelers must consider if they aim to acquire his talents. However, securing Aiyuk through a trade would mark a significant achievement for the Steelers, perhaps crowning one of their most impressive offseasons in recent memory. Teaming Aiyuk with the immensely gifted young receiver George Pickens would create an extraordinary wide receiver duo.

This potential trade has the potential to swiftly elevate the Steelers' wide receiver corps from one of the NFL's weakest to one of its strongest. Such is the caliber of Aiyuk's talent. In 2023 alone, Aiyuk amassed an impressive 75 receptions for 1,342 receiving yards and seven touchdowns, making for back-to-back consecutive 1,000-yard receiving seasons. Renowned for his elite route-running skills, Aiyuk represents a substantial upgrade over Johnson in nearly every aspect of the game.

While Aiyuk's asking price may only amount to a few million dollars more per year, negotiating his contract could prove to be the primary obstacle in finalizing the deal. Nevertheless, the Steelers possess the necessary assets to facilitate the trade. With one of the league's most expensive defenses already in place, the time has come for the Steelers to invest in their offense. Acquiring Aiyuk would be a decisive step in that direction.


Steelers' Trade Hopes For Brandon Aiyuk Dwindle As Agent Drops Bad News

As news of this situation emerged, Aiyuk's agent swiftly issued a statement refuting any claims that Aiyuk had requested a trade

This development, while disappointing for Steelers fans hopeful for a trade, may just be a strategic move from Aiyuk's camp to manage the situation. It doesn't definitively rule out the possibility of a trade altogether.

While Aiyuk hasn't formally requested a trade, it doesn't preclude the Steelers from pursuing one. This adds complexity to the situation and suggests that Aiyuk might not be eager to leave San Francisco. The upcoming weeks will be pivotal for the Steelers' offense as they strive to orchestrate a significant trade in the wide receiver market. At present, there's no concrete evidence that Aiyuk has sought a trade; the speculation surrounding it remains just that—speculation.
